"Who told you to go out Sang" It asked jerking the arm still locked in it's grip. The move waking Agnes from her shocked state.
"I'm not Sang" Agnes cried renewing her efforts to break free from this thing standing before her.
She watched as It's face twisted into a look of disbelief.
" Your not? Then who are you?" It asked voice laced with sarcasm.
Agnes opened her mouth to answer but the words refused to come. Her mind was spinning trying to process what was happening. All she could do was continue staring in horror shaking her head in denial.
" That what I thought" It replied snorting in disgust " Out whoring yourself again" shaking it's head and flinging Agnes's arm away as if she had been touching something dirty.
"I won't be disrespected" It growled stalking past Agnes into the kitchen.
Immediately Agnes began to hear the sound of cabinet doors opening and closing and finally the sound of something spilling out onto a hard surface.
While Agnes was alone she decided now was the time to run for it. Moving quickly she sprinted to the front door and turned the handle. The door swung wide open freedom a literal step away.
As she made to cross the threshold her head was tugged back. A painful burning sensation raced along her scalp as the hand holding her hair tightened.
"Where do you think your going?" the voice behind her hissed "You really thought you could get away from me without taking your punishment"
With that Agnes was forcefully slammed against the still open door. A slight gust of wind blew through the doorway taunting her with how close she was to freedom.
Looking into the face of her captor she again found her own face staring back at her. It's face a mask of pure rage and to her terror eyes that were once brown had turned a deep red.
" I keep telling you there's nothing out there but degenerates ." It's gaze sweeping her from head to toe " You were born filthy the blood of a whore runs through your veins" she continued in a tone both matter of fact and pitying.
"Every man you encounter can see it on you .Smell it on you" It said " Without my protection you'd be nothing but fresh meat to a pack of wolves. Do you want to be eaten alive? "
Then a look of calculation crossed It's face and Agnes again found herself in the doorway facing out.
" Look! " It commanded. Agnes didn't notice anything at first she saw the mailman going house to house delivering mail and a group of men who looked to be in their thirties surrounding a car with it's hood up.
"I don't understand what do you want me to see" she gritted out. The next thing she knew the hand holding her shoved her and she tripped out the door and down to one knee.
The moment she was past the threshold the hair on her arms stood on end and a chill raced through her causing goosebumps to form in their wake. Standing to her full height she felt multiple sets of eyes on her.
Looking around for the source she was completely unprepared for what she would find. The mailman stood a few houses down still as a statue his eyes glued on her. His stare was so intense Agnes had to turn away. The group of men were no longer looking at the car but staring with laser focus in her direction. As she took in their expressions she pressed a hand to her throat. Each man's face held an intense look of hunger. One of the men noticed her reaction and sent her a smile causing Agnes to cry out in alarm. Because the smile revealed pointy teeth shark like in appearance. Taking a step back she heard a dark chuckle behind her.
"Do you see now Sang " It said a amused smirk on her face "They look hungry should we feed them?"
When Agnes turned in the men's direction again she jumped startled to realize that the mailman had joined the group of men and they all had inched closer to her when she wasn't looking. As she began to back into the house the men let out snarling growls revealing they all had sharp jagged teeth. Teeth of predators animals that tear viciously into their prey.
Turning to run back into the house her way was blocked.
"Where do you think your going?" It asked innocently.
" B b back inside" Agnes stuttered looking back and forth between the doorway and the men who as one began to stalk across the street towards the house.
"Why? It's obvious you don't want to be here." It said leaning against the doorway seemingly unfazed by the men moving closer and closer.
"I try to protect you to save you from yourself and you continue to disregard my rules and throw all my efforts back in my face"
"What use do I have for such an ungrateful child." She asked mildly.
"Please" Agnes begged " Please let me in" her eyes still on the men who had now reached the lawn "I'll be good"
At her declaration It's expression turned into one of gloating triumph.
" I'll behave who?" It asked making Agnes's turn to face her.She studied her copy in confusion not knowing what she was missing. When all of a sudden she felt a nail scratch down her arm. Swinging around she started to again back away to the door only stopping when she felt It's body flush against her blocking the way inside.
Standing before her stood the group of men and as she watched the leader lifted his hand fingers coated with her blood placing it into his mouth.
He closed his eyes on a moan and then looking at the others said " She's delicious".
"Mother!" Agnes yelled "Mother please let me in" she begged.
At those words just as the men were about to pounce It moved out of the way allowing Agnes inside just in time. Shaking from head to toe cradling her injured arm Agnes made it to the living room before her legs gave out causing her to sink into a heap on the floor.
"Now " It said "don't you have something to say to me Sang" It asked standing over a shaken and defeated Agnes.
Through trembling lips her head bowed she replied "Thank you Mother".
"Your welcome Sang" the monster now named mother replied.
"Now follow me to the kitchen. You still have a punishment waiting"
As mother walked away Agnes took a long look at the closed front door. A sense of complete hopelessness and defeat wrapping itself around her like a blanket.
Mother was right she wouldn't leave the house again.
